Topics not usually found in books at this level include but examined in this text:
the application of linear and nonlinear first-order PDEs to the evolution of population densities and to traffic shocks
convergence of numerical solutions of PDEs and implementation on a computer
convergence of Laplace series on spheres
quantum mechanics of the hydrogen atom
solving PDEs on manifolds
The text requires some knowledge of calculus but none on differential equations or linear algebra.
